How Does Temperature Regulation Affect Comfort in Neck Pillows?
Temperature regulation is crucial for comfort in neck pillows as it influences sleep quality and relaxation.
- Material Properties: Different materials used in neck pillows can significantly affect temperature regulation.
- Breathability: The ability of the pillow to allow air circulation plays a key role in maintaining a comfortable temperature.
- Heat Retention: Some materials retain heat, which can lead to discomfort during sleep if they don’t dissipate warmth effectively.
- Cooling Technologies: Advanced cooling technologies integrated into neck pillows can enhance comfort by actively managing temperature.
Material Properties: The materials commonly used in neck pillows, such as memory foam, latex, and polyester, each have distinct thermal properties. Memory foam, for example, tends to retain heat, while latex is more temperature neutral, making the choice of material vital for those sensitive to warmth.
Breathability: Pillows designed with breathable fabrics and structures, such as mesh or open-cell foam, allow for better air circulation. This helps in dissipating heat and moisture, which can otherwise accumulate and cause discomfort during sleep.
Heat Retention: Pillows that retain heat can create a warm microenvironment that may lead to overheating during the night. This is especially problematic for individuals who tend to sleep hot or live in warmer climates, making it essential to choose a pillow that balances support with temperature control.
Cooling Technologies: Some neck pillows incorporate gel-infused foam or phase-change materials that actively absorb heat, providing a cooling effect. These technologies can be particularly beneficial for those who struggle with overheating, ensuring a more restful and comfortable sleep experience.

What Materials Are Commonly Used in Japanese Neck Pillows?
The materials commonly used in Japanese neck pillows enhance comfort and support for the user.
- Memory Foam: This material contours to the shape of the neck and head, providing personalized support that alleviates pressure points. Memory foam is known for its ability to return to its original shape after use, making it ideal for maintaining consistent comfort during sleep or relaxation.
- Microbeads: Often used in travel pillows, microbeads offer excellent adaptability and softness. They mold to the contours of the neck, providing gentle support while allowing for airflow, which helps keep the user cool and comfortable.
- Buckwheat Hulls: A traditional filling used in many Japanese pillows, buckwheat hulls provide firm support while allowing for airflow, which helps regulate temperature. This natural material is adjustable, enabling users to customize the height and firmness of their neck pillow for optimal comfort.
- Gel-infused Foam: This material combines the benefits of memory foam with cooling gel technology, providing support while dissipating heat. Gel-infused foam is particularly beneficial for those who tend to sleep hot, as it helps maintain a comfortable sleeping temperature.
- Cotton Cover: Many Japanese neck pillows feature a soft cotton cover that is breathable and gentle against the skin. Cotton is hypoallergenic and easy to care for, making it a popular choice for those with sensitivities or allergies.
